LORSE: Intelligent meta-searcher of learning objects over distributed educational repositories based on intelligent agents
Abstract
This paper introduce LORSE, a multiagent system based on JADE (Java Agents Development Framework) to support teachers and students in the time consuming task of searching for distributed learning objects in several learning objects repositories such as MERLOT, Connexions and Fedora Commons Repositories, It offers them the possibility of developing this task in the context of a learning management system. LORSE consist of a set of intelligent agents, whose responsibility it is to deliver to users different learning objects in response to specific searches requested by the users. The agents connect with the repositories by means of RESTful web services clients developed as one of its behaviors and then they develop the searches over the learning objects metadata to provide a suitable response to users. The integration process of LORSE with the dotLRN platform is presented and some implementations results are introduced.
